The X Factor | 8pm on Fox | Series Premiere
“Auditions #1”
THE X FACTOR is the new competition series that gives viewers the opportunity to help choose the next global superstar or breakout music group. Judges Simon Cowell, Paula Abdul, L.A. Reid and Nicole Scherzinger traveled the nation searching for undiscovered talent 12 years old or over – both solo artists and vocal groups – who are worthy of the largest prize in television history: a $5 million recording contract with Syco/Sony Music. Hosted by Steve Jones, the series premiere of THE X FACTOR will showcase the live auditions from Los Angeles and Seattle which took place in front of audiences of thousands. Modern Family | 9pm on ABC | Special One-Hour Season Premiere
“Dude Ranch/When Good Kids Go Bad”
“Modern Family” returns for its third season with a special one-hour episode. In the first part of the hour, our favorite family decide to don their cow boots and hats and head to Jackson Hole, Wyoming for some fun and adventure in the great outdoors. While vacationing on Lost Creek Ranch, they try their hands at a little cattle herding, skeet shooting and horseback riding; there are also some big firsts, a huge surprise and an actual face off between Jay and a foe – a cowboy named Hank! In the second half of the hour, Mitch and Cam plan a nice evening with the whole family to break the happy news that they’re looking to adopt another child. However their parade is rained on when they realize Lily may not take well to another baby in the house. Meanwhile, Claire and Jay are each consumed with proving a certain point. Law & Order: SVU | 10pm on NBC | Season Premiere
“Scorched Earth”
The detectives of the Special Victims Unit are called to the scene when a hotel maid reports being assaulted by Italian diplomat Robert Distasio. Bureau Chief Mike Cutter and ADA Alex Cabot prosecute the high-profile case, which quickly grows more complicated as the maid’s credibility is publicly questioned. Detective Amanda Rollins joins the Manhattan SVU from Atlanta, while Benson struggles to cope with the fall-out from the shooting in the precinct.
